Swift and Standard Chartered Launch Blockchain Ledger for Tokenized Finance

Swift and Standard Chartered have unveiled a shared blockchain ledger to support global tokenized finance, building on Swift’s network that connects 11,500 institutions. The initiative aims to improve interoperability and accelerate settlement for institutional tokenized assets.

SWIFT Adopts ISO 20022 Standard, Opening the Door for XRP and Utility Coins

SWIFT has completed its migration to ISO 20022 in November 2025, retiring the legacy MT messaging format — a move that could reshape cross-border settlement and create new pathways for XRP and other utility coins. The upgrade promises richer payment data, better interoperability with tokenized assets, and faster liquidity flows between banks and crypto rails.

UBS and Chainlink Leverage Swift Messaging for On-Chain Token Transfers

UBS and Chainlink have showcased a groundbreaking solution enabling financial institutions to use Swift messages for seamless on-chain token transfers, enhancing efficiency and compliance.

Swift Collaborates with Consensys to Develop 24/7 Real-Time Cross-Border Payment Ledger

Swift announced a partnership with Consensys to build a conceptual prototype ledger aimed at enabling 24/7 real-time cross-border payments. This innovation could revolutionize global financial transactions by making transfers faster and more reliable.
